TRNO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2017 in Review

133 of the 4,017 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Terreno Realty (TRNO) for Q1 2017, worth a combined $1.35B — up 2.5% from $1.32B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 14 funds closed out of TRNO and 12 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 41 trimmed existing stakes and 56 added.

The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$110M. The largest seller was Goldman Sachs, cutting an estimated $38.5M.
